Operating Rooms and Cleanroom Standards: Best Practices

Upholding high standard of sterility in operating rooms and cleanrooms is essential for avoiding contamination risks. Best practices dictate rigorous compliance to specific protocols, including complete disinfection of equipment, adequate air exchange processes, and frequent evaluation of air quality. Personnel are required to obtain focused education on infection control and comply with specific hand washing protocols. Furthermore, scheduled inspections and confirmation methods are necessary to verify sustained conformity and patient safety.
